Situation:
A strong cold front pushes over the South Island on today, followed by a cold, southerly flow. The front weakens and stalls over the upper South Island tomorrow. Meanwhile a new ridge builds over the South Island from the south but weakens as a sub-tropical low approaches from the north. A sub-tropical low approaches from the north and is expected to bring a moist easterly flow over northern North Island on Wednesday. Meanwhile, a ridge over the South Island weakens. The northeast flow strengthens over the northern North Island and dominates many parts of the country on Thursday and Friday.
